Intermediate Microeconomics (ECON 1110)

Instructor: Sergio Turner

Tools for use in microeconomic analysis, with some public policy applications. Theory of consumer demand, theories of the firm, market behavior, welfare economics, and general equilibrium.

Prerequisite: MATH 0060, 0070 or 0090 or equivalent; and ECON 0110 or advanced placement.
